Agra Fort: A Majestic Red Fortress

Next, the tour takes you inside Agra Fort, a sprawling red sandstone fortress with winding corridors, grand halls, and secret corners. The guides shine here by pointing out details many visitors miss—like hidden balconies and old royal chambers. One reviewer commented, “It’s fascinating to see the glimpses of what life was like for the kings, especially when you get to stand on the ramparts overlooking the Yamuna River.”

Inside, the guide’s storytelling helps contextualize the grandeur, making history feel relevant. You’ll walk through the windy halls, view the intricate frescoes, and imagine the lives of ancient royalty. The size of the fort means a lot to see, but the tour’s pacing ensures you won’t feel rushed or exhausted.

Baby Taj: A Peaceful Hidden Gem

The final stop, the Baby Taj (or Mughal Garden), offers a moment of serenity. Unlike the busy Taj Mahal, this smaller monument feels like a secret treasure. Its delicate marble inlay work and tranquil setting make it a perfect place to soak in some quiet beauty. Several guests appreciated this peaceful end, noting that it’s a pleasant contrast to the crowds and traffic. One review described it as “a tiny, beautiful treasure—less touristy and more intimate.”

What to Bring and What to Expect

Agra: Skip-the-Line Taj Mahal, Agra Fort & Baby Taj Day Tour - What to Bring and What to Expect

To make the most of your day, pack your camera, sunscreen, and some water. Wear comfortable shoes—there’s walking involved, especially at the Taj Mahal and Agra Fort. Note that certain items like weapons, sharp objects, smoking, alcohol, and drugs are not permitted, aligning with the respectful, family-friendly vibe of the tour.

The best time to visit is during the cooler months from October to February or the pleasant summer months from March to June. The monsoon season (July-September) may hinder travel plans due to heavy rains, so check the weather and plan ahead.
